الملخص:This paper continues the analysis of a methodology for the design of arrays of antennas with N finite length dipoles, for this is calculated the electric field in a distant point of dipoles arrays; then is found the radiation pattern of the electric field; from the radiation pattern of the electric field are calculated the antenna basic parameters such as the beam width at half - power points (BWHP); the theoretical – experimental confrontation was made with antenna models that belong to the LD Didactic GMBH antenna workbench at Escuela Naval de Cadetes “Almirante Padilla”. As a result of said confrontation, we have a high congruency between radiation patterns with correlation coefficients higher than 85%.
